Haunt her

Far away
Safe in your lonely bed
You lay asleep
Dreams filling your head
No longer do I
Visit these night visions
No longer do I
Travel your thoughts
I am a mere shadow
A ghost
A shark in the shallows
That can smell the fear
I want to haunt you
Even if you don’t want me here
Go on with your life
Try to forget
The one that you loved
The one you owe debt
You cut me loose
Without a trace
Strung my noose
Memories erased
Forever has never seemed shorter

by mcace
